Transaction 51ea71e40c9475d723cd0dc25c56a7aa39f16c75c9088bf85ede6e75f49acffd
1 Input
2 Outputs
- 51ea71e40c9475d723cd0dc25c56a7aa39f16c75c9088bf85ede6e75f49acffd:0
- 51ea71e40c9475d723cd0dc25c56a7aa39f16c75c9088bf85ede6e75f49acffd:1
value 4263
address 13JUP8XkKg4rYvvdE8vZQB6waeEmV19n9g
value 50698
address 3BeUwCE6iSuWNdjaL3aVT886okBcMgMqyC